TESTIMONIALS: EFFORTLESS SELLING
Testimonials add credibility because they are the actual words of real people, not actors or spokespeople. They can be quite disarming because your readers are able to identify with other people’s experiences with your product or service.
No one knew the power of testimonials as well as W. Clement Stone, the late philanthropist and author, who founded the Combined Insurance Company of America in 1919 and was one of the richest men in America during his lifetime. In 1930, Stone had over 1,000 agents selling insurance for him all over the United States. He was known to have a simple way of training his agents.
